  4. Just to have the (IIRC) correct info out there: the interior (dash, wheel, etc) of the pathy was redesigned along with the facelift in 1999.5. The center consoles are the same from 1999.5 to 2004. The only differences being on options like auto/manual, 4x2/4x4, heated seats etc. That said however, if you don't like it, I think a flat piece of aluminum would be a good place to start, and you could build it so it surrounds the shifter, and then "steps up" into a cupholder and then armrest.
